SANTA CLARA, Calif., Oct. 16, 2025 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- (NASDAQ: AMD) announced today that company executives will participate in the following events for the financial community:

  • Dr. Lisa Su, chair and chief executive officer, will present at UBS’s 2025 Global Technology and AI Conference on Wednesday, Dec. 3, 2025.
  • Jean Hu, executive vice president, chief financial officer and treasurer, will present at Barclay’s 2025 Global Technology Conference on Wednesday, Dec. 10, 2025.

Interested parties are invited to listen to the live webcasts and replays via the AMD Investor Relations website .
